Nigerian Army kill scores of bandits, recover arms, ammunition

Date:


The Nigerian Army on Saturday morning said that its troops neutralized scores of bandits in a fierce battle, and recovered arms and ammunition.

In a statement on Saturday, Onyema Nwachukwu, Brigadier General, Director of Army Public Relations said, “Troops of 8 Division Nigerian Army (NA), while on a fighting patrol, came under fire of bandits operating along Mayanchi-Dogo Karfe and Fagantama villages in Talata Marafa LGA of Zamfara State.

“In the fierce encounter that ensued, the bandits were overwhelmed by the superior firepower of the troops.

“This led to scores of bandits being neutralized. The troops also recovered one PKT riffle, a large cache of ammunition, and a motorcycle,” the statement said.

According to the statement, “Relatedly, troops have neutralized 5 bandits in another encounter at Bingi village, in Bungudu LGA of Zamfara State. During the gun duel, the bandits withdrew in disarray having sustained severe gun shot wounds.

“The gallant troops recovered one AK-47 riffle, one motorcycle and 3 mobile phones from the routed criminals.

“While appreciating the combat resilience and renewed vigor of the troops, the Chief of Army Staff, Major General Faruk Yahaya urged them to sustain the aggressive posture in order to defeat all criminal elements operating in the North West and other parts of the country.

“He urged communities in the North West to support the troops with useful information at all times to enhance anti-banditry operations.”
